Fort Belvoir Garrison

Gun discharge accidental or intent unknown · Gunshot wounds

Federal OSHA recorded a severe workplace injury at Fort Belvoir Garrison, 9820 Flagler Road, FORT BELVOIR, VIRGINIA 22060 on — Gunshot wounds , affecting the Hand(s), except finger(s).

An employee was cleaning a handgun when it discharged a round into their left hand below their little finger. The employee was hospitalized.
